springboot多数据源配置及切换的示例代码详解
注:本文的多数据源配置及切换的实现方法是,在框架中封装,具体项目中配置及使用,也适用于多模块项目通过springboot的Envioment和Binder对象进行读取,无需手动声明DataSource的Beanyml数据源配置格式如下:master为主数据库必须配置,cluster下的为从库,选择性配置获取配置文件信息代码如下定义获取数据源的Service,具体项目中进行实现获取对应Service的所有实现类进行调用通过代码进行数据源注册主要是用过继承类AbstractRoutingDataSource,重写setTargetDataSources/setDefaultTargetDataSo
下载地址
用户评论